Guys I live up here, the whole fan base is estactic. Blackbird Leys (Kassam), which is ironically the roughest area of Oxford (Hartcliffe) is 4.4 miles from Oxford Centre. Stratfield Brake where the ground is being built is 5.4 miles from central Oxford. Summertown is a proper affluent area, it’s your Henleaze, 3 miles from the ground. The towns of Banbury, Bicester and Thame can get a train to the ground. It’s just off the A34 as well, I’m telling Oxford fans are over the moon with this ground. Edit: it’s closer to Witney and Chipping Norton, David Cameron’s old constituency. Abingdon and Didcot further away but they both just jump on and off the A34. I just read in Building magazine that Buckingham Group Contracting, who were going to build the UWE stadium, have ceased trading and filed a notice of intent to appoint administrators. They have blamed supply chain problems with the Fulham Riverside Stand and Liverpool’s Anfield Road Stand which now may not be completed. So we’re not the only club with an incomplete ground!
